How many intersections are there of the graphs of the equations below? 1/2x + 5y = 6 3x + 30y = 36

The number of intersections of the graphs of the equations is the number of solutions of the system.


The system is:

(1/2)x + 5y = 6

3x + 30y = 36


If you multiply the first equation times 6 you get to:

6(x/2) + 6(5y) = 6(6)

=> 3x + 30y = 36


And that is the same second equation, that means that the system is indetermined.


Being the two equations the same, the two graphs are superposed.


So there are infinite intersections.
